Transaction 00840414ec0c962da9c151e8aaa145115ea6068a37b917721c6fa2d3e44cf707

1 Input
2 Outputs
  • 00840414ec0c962da9c151e8aaa145115ea6068a37b917721c6fa2d3e44cf707:0
  • value  3200000
    address  18DPxRMp7HHXo93947VDPi5vwawpsRnJVS
  • 00840414ec0c962da9c151e8aaa145115ea6068a37b917721c6fa2d3e44cf707:1
  • value  8994224
    address  3HZhpvbksjYVKSHgLdyvGYE1vRDPsy2GKR